GIGA Conference Report: “Adapting Institutions: A Comparative Area Studies Perspective”
The German Institute of Global and Area Studies (GIGA) hosted a conference on “Adapting Institutions: A Comparative Area Studies Perspective” in April 2014. Within mainstream political sciences, approaches are often shaped by experiences in Western and Northern societies. Therefore, perspectives from other regions are frequently neglected and the “hybrid” institutions of Southern societies – which mix the Northern and UN system with unique Southern experiences – are overlooked. The conference examined these institutional variations through cross-regional comparison.
